One of the primary issues window remodeling helps address is energy loss. Older windows often have poor insulation properties, leading to higher heating and cooling costs. Remodeling can provide an opportunity to upgrade to more energy-efficient models that reduce drafts and improve indoor comfort. Additionally, replacing damaged or broken windows can enhance security and prevent issues like leaks, rot, or pest intrusion. In cases where windows are difficult to open or close, remodeling can also improve ease of operation and ventilation, contributing to a healthier indoor environment.

Professional window remodeling services can also help resolve common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ained windows. These include issues like condensation between panes, difficulty in operation, warping, and deterioration of frames. By replacing or refurbishing windows, property owners can enhance both the aesthetic value and functional performance of their buildings. Window Replacement Costs - The cost for replacing wind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size, style, and materials used. For example, a standard double-pane window in New Hartford might cost around $500. Prices vary based on the complexity of installation and window type.
Labor Expenses - Labor for window remodeling services generally accounts for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. In some cases, labor fees can range from $150 to $600 per window, influenced by the scope of work and local rates. Costs may vary depending on accessibility and existing window conditions.
Material Costs - The price of window materials, such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, can range from $150 to $800 per window. Higher-end materials like custom wood frames tend to be more expensive, affecting overall project costs. Material choice impacts both durability and aesthetic appeal.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include window trim, insulation, and disposal fees,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These expenses depend on the specific requirements of each remodeling project and the condition of existing window openings.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
